Tour of the Plan des Aires on mountain bike

Tour No.11 of the site VTT FFC Pays de Forcalquier - Montagne de Lure. A short but nice getaway, not strenuous but varied. Back towards the tourist office, go right, pass in front of the Notre-Dame du Bourget gate and weave into the Rue Mercière. 1 - Turn left and then right unto Rue Passère. Continue left unto Rue Violette and Avenue Jean Giono. Ascend unto the road and reach the plateau. At the stop sign, continue to go left, on the 3rd departure route, keep left (direction Charembeau) and reach the summit of Plan des Aires. 2 - Just after two cypresses that mark the entrance to a path, turn left between two sycamores and go down the road in the big field. Down below, go straight unto a wooded path. Leave a ramp to the right and continue the single track in dirt (two beautiful banked corners on the left trace). 3 - Reach the road in front of the hotel Charembeau, go right. Turn right at the 1st intersection and take the next left track. Take a right unto the D216. 4 - Up to a pumping station, turn left and go down the Cléoux track. At the 1st left turn, go across on the edge of the field. Continue a little further down the path to the right of the field. Cross a large cultivated area and then go up a path that passes between two beautiful dry stone walls. Go straight on the path of the Grand Oratory said of Chasseou. 5 - Come out on the D216 and take a right on Rue Paradis. Continue straight on Rue Saint-Pierre, Rue Marius Debout, Rue Grande and Rue Planchud. Then, in the Rue des Cordeliers, turn left on Rue Mercière to return to the starting point, Place du Bourget.

1 h
6.5 km
Easy

Forcalquier and its fortress

A stroll in the heart of the characterful town, to discover its rich heritage and its troubled history! With your back towards the tourist office, take a right, pass in front of the Notre-Dame du Bourget gate and go into the Rue Mercière. 1 - Turn left and then right unto Rue Passère. Continue on Rue Saint-Mary to the right. Climb the calade (cobblestone path), pass 3 curves and leave the Chemin de Croix to engage in front on long walks on the plateau. Pass another 3 switchbacks and go into highest chamber to the left. Walk around, come back out and turn left. At 1st intersection, continue straight down, through the gate and below the calade, do not miss the entrance of the narrow passage to the left. 2 - Take a sharp left and reach the St John church. Retrace your steps to point 2, then continue straight on the Rue Saint-Jean. At the corner of the Esplanade Marius Debout, turn left on Rue du Collège. Come out at the Jeanne-d'Arc fountain to the right. 3 - Go to the left and reach a little further to the right, the former Recollects Convent. Retrace your steps to point 3, then continue straight on the Rue Marius Debout and the Rue Grande. Turn right and reach to the left the Place du Palais. Continue on the Rue du Palais, reach the Place Saint-Michel and its great fountain, then turn right on Rue Eugène Planchud. 1 - Take again the Rue des Cordeliers, continue straight down and after two curves, cross the Porte des Cordiers. A little further down, turn left. 4 - Cross the street and step into the underpass of the Grand Carré. Go into the convent's cloister. Come out through a small door, on the opposite side to the left. Once in the garden, turn left to come out on the Impasse des Cordeliers (dead end). Return to point 4. From there, turn right on the Boulevard des Martyrs de la Résistance, then turn left on Rue des Lices, and go immediately to the right on the small cobblestone street. Go straight, cross a narrow archway and come out behind the Notre-Dame du Bourget church. Go along the enclosure to return to the starting point of the route.

2 h
2.4 km
Very easy
